How can a paper puppet be decorated?

Transform your paper puppet into a work of art by using crayons, markers, or paint to add vibrant designs. Take it to the next level by adding 3D decorations like ribbon, paper, or googly eyes. For heavier decorations, such as gems or popsicle sticks, opt for hot glue instead of school glue for a more secure hold. Let your creativity run wild and bring your paper puppet to life with these simple yet effective decorating techniques.

How can a sock puppet be decorated?

To decorate a sock puppet, start by choosing a sock that is colorful and has a fun design. Then, gather materials such as googly eyes, felt, yarn, and fabric glue to create features like eyes, a mouth, and hair. Get creative with your designs and add embellishments like buttons, sequins, or ribbons to make your sock puppet unique and eye-catching. Don’t forget to let your imagination run wild and have fun putting your own personal touch on your puppet!

Once you have decorated your sock puppet, consider adding accessories like a hat or scarf to give it even more personality. Practice using your puppet and coming up with different voices and movements to bring it to life. Remember, the more time and effort you put into decorating your sock puppet, the more entertaining and engaging it will be for your audience.
